  2. What's this about expedited delivery??? :wow:

    Could be something that could save us a lot of trouble...

    You can pay extra to have your visa delivered before a certain time of the day. It's not possible to have it delivered on an earlier date, just a certain time on the day they are going to deliver it anyway.

    Gillian

    Exactly. Except it didn't work too well in this case. :angry:

  6. Doesn't your fiance have 120 days to enter the US, then you must get married within the 90 days from entry?

    If that's true, then that's 4 months to get here, and another month and a half to get married (leaving time for the change of status, right?).

    I wouldn't do it until you have visa in hand. In the end, it's that you're both married and with each other that matters, not the venue. That's how those places make money, making the customer feel they HAVE to have the perfect wedding. :)
